What It Does
Looper converts any footage into repeating animations without manual keyframing. Select a clip, run the script, and it generates a loop with your chosen style, either a classic seamless loop or a boomerang that plays forward then backward.
The script handles the technical work of creating smooth transitions between loop cycles. You control the fade duration, playback speed for boomerang timing, and loop style through a simple interface.
Key Features
Instant looping. Apply looping behavior to any layer with one click. No need to duplicate clips or set up expressions manually.
Boomerang mode. Create forward-backward animations that reverse seamlessly at the end of each cycle. Adjust playback speed to control the timing.
Customizable fades. Set fade duration for smooth transitions between loop iterations. Prevents jarring cuts when the animation repeats.
Toolbox integration. Access Looper through the Spotlight FX Toolbox panel alongside other workflow scripts. Pin it to keep it visible, reorder it in your list, and dock the panel anywhere in your After Effects workspace.
Who It’s For
Useful for motion designers creating looping background elements, social media content that needs to repeat smoothly, or any project where footage needs to cycle continuously. Works well for title animations, abstract motion graphics, and texture loops.
Since it automates the repetitive setup work, it’s particularly helpful when you need to create multiple looping elements in a single composition or want to test different loop timing options quickly.
